Job Description Summary:
This leadership position guides a team of finance associates supporting the Foodservice and On-Premise cross-functional account teams on customer negotiations for multi-year contract renewals/renegotiations, investment spend requests, new business opportunities and category expansion opportunities across multiple package forms in the FSOP (Foodservice & On-Premise) organization. This encompasses providing business and strategy consultation, value chain development and financial analysis, ensuring customer portfolio equity and channel integrity, and partnering closely with a cross functional negotiating team (Sales, Marketing, Legal, Operations, Bottling Partners, etc.) to help drive towards value-based customer agreements.
In addition, the team is responsible for supporting customer teams and FSOP Finance Directors in forward looking, commercial and decision support analytics. As such, this leadership role will partner with the Finance Directors and Sales Leadership on management and prioritization of a robust pipeline of analytical needs and is responsible for driving engagement of the broader team and for capability development of the team and partners.
